Output 07ac76496a3025d7c05ed517bfd43f4f24d4f2940aacc408546b7bbfef8a0a86:3

value
114087
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81df235cd6bd321622658680b4304782af785031 OP_EQUAL
address
3DXiQCWnEyaYK4QKGBVP9t3qKL4wEKqFb1
transaction
07ac76496a3025d7c05ed517bfd43f4f24d4f2940aacc408546b7bbfef8a0a86
confirmations
231380
spent
true